Updated Final Destination One-Sheet

Source:ShockTillYouDrop.com
June 15, 2009


So there's a new one-sheet floating around the Internet for The Final Destination.

It says you can experience it in 3D on August 28th - the release date that has been locked for two months now. Some questioned if it was coming out then - positioning it against Rob Zombie's Halloween 2. And yes, it is. Neither party is going to budge. Why?

Well, New Line has already made their arrangements with the theaters that carry the 3-D projection system. And the Weinsteins found success with the first Halloween on the same date two years ago. Do you think the brothers are going to make way for the competition? No way. I've heard from reps in both camps and there is a modicum of concern, but both are confident they'll find their respective audience that weekend.
